Findspot - Roman Bronze Belt Buckle
Description of this historic site
Findspot - a bronze belt buckle dating to the Roman period was found 180m west of Brooklands Farm.

Notes about this historic site
1 4th century bronze belt-buckle with attached belt-plate found by a farmer in 1976 in the course of clearing a hedge. On the plate are two lines of what appears to be lettering cut out with a chisel, and inverted with respect to each other.
2 If the lettering is alphabetic could be a palindromic charm.
